Dubai's Sustainable Property Boom: Where Green Meets Profit

Dubai is witnessing a boom in sustainable property development, where environmentally friendly practices are increasingly implemented into building designs and operations. This shift is driven by several factors, including growing global recognition of climate change and the increasing desire for eco-conscious living spaces. As a result, developers are implementing innovative technologies and materials to create sustainable buildings that reduce their environmental impact.

This focus on sustainability is not only beneficial for the planet Dubai Golden Visa property investment but also draws a expanding number of environmentally conscious investors and residents. Sustainable properties in Dubai are often laden with features such as solar panels, rainwater harvesting systems, and green roofs, which help to save resources and mitigate carbon emissions.

  • Additionally, Dubai's government is actively promoting sustainable development through incentives and policies that benefit eco-friendly projects.
  • Consequently, the city is rapidly transforming into a global exemplar in sustainable real estate, offering a model for other cities to follow.

Navigating the Dubai Investment Landscape

Dubai, a city synonymous with luxury and rapid development, presents a compelling opportunity for investors . However, locating the right investment requires thorough research . This guide delves into the world of sustainable and Golden Visa properties in Dubai, providing valuable insights for those considering a real estate venture.

Sustainable properties in Dubai are increasingly popular due to their long-term value and eco-friendly features . These developments incorporate cutting-edge technologies to promote sustainability, appealing to environmentally conscious buyers . Golden Visa properties offer an array of incentives , including a 5-year renewable residency permit for investors, making them highly attractive to individuals seeking long-term residency .

Choosing sustainable and Golden Visa properties in Dubai, it's crucial to research the developer's reputation . Consider factors such as accessibility, future development plans, return on investment.
